Basic facts about this digital color

The digital color #58A5B6 is classified in the Register under the Cyan Color Family, with Mild Saturation and Light brightness. Its exact recipe is rgb(88, 165, 182) — 34.5% red, 64.7% green, 71.4% blue — and for print it converts to CMYK 37 / 7 / 0 / 29.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

A softly balanced cyan, #58A5B6 sits on the lighter side of the spectrum. Designers typically reach for tones like this for balanced palettes where no single element should shout. #58A5B6 color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
